This 100% vegan cafe offers a wholesome, gluten-free menu in a pretty, light space with a simple outdoor dining area. The cozy atmosphere and warm, accommodating service make it a standout spot for gluten-free dining.

From the moment I walked in, Milo Cafe & Store charmed me with its spotless and inviting atmosphere. The all-day menu was a delightful surprise, boasting an impressive variety of drinks and dishes. I was particularly tempted by the smoothie options, which came in five different flavours, not to mention the additional hemp protein powder option. Their beverage selection was equally extensive, featuring chai, monk chai, organic tea, coffee, iced coffee, and a range of milk choices. Although the big brekky, with its tofu scramble, bacon, slow-roasted tomatoes, house-made beans, confit mushrooms, spinach, avocado, and gluten-free sourdough bread, called out to me, I decided to stick with a lovely mug of almond cappuccino. As I sipped my delicious coffee, I couldn't help but admire the cosy atmosphere and the inviting shop display filled with unique gifts. The lady who served me was a gem, offering top-notch service with a warm smile and patiently answering all my questions about the cafe's history and prices. I found a perfect spot on a stool by the big window overlooking the bustling main road. Surrounded by magazines on healthy eating, I was tempted again by the menu's offerings, particularly the French toast with poached pear, vanilla yoghurt, maple syrup, and pistachio crumble, and the avo, pea, and mint smash on sourdough bread with roasted zucchini, vegan Persian feta, house-made dukkha, rocket, and lemon.
